2026-07-072026-07-07http://salesiana.dossiersoluciones.com/handle/123456789/81749Pion photo- and electroproduction has been studied at threshold and in the resonance region below W=2GeV. At threshold pi^0 production can be very well explained within a dynamical model derived from an effective chiral Lagrangian. The final state interaction is nearly saturated by single charge exchange rescattering. In the resonance region new electroproduction data at Q^2=1GeV^2 has been analyzed with MAID and longitudinal and transverse photon helicity amplitudes have been determined for different resonances. A detailed study of the E/M and S/M ratios of the N->Delta transition shows a zero crossing of REM near Q^2=4GeV^2, whereas the RSM becomes increasingly negative at large Q^2.8 pages Latex, Proceedings of MENU2001Nuclear TheoryRecent progress in pion photo- and electroproduction analysistext
